Training
Along with playtime, several day cares also provide organized activities that maintain canines emotionally and physically involved throughout the day. This includes challenge toys, training sessions, and other tasks that help to stop boredom and harmful actions (like chewing up your sofa).
Ask the day care concerning their staff-to-dog ratio. Ideally, one experienced member of team ought to be appointed to a group of canines of no greater than 15-- any more than that and a hazardous situation might create.
A good day care will split dogs right into groups based upon size, age, and activity degree. This helps to guarantee that every person has a positive experience, and it likewise shows dogs to get social signs from other pet dogs and individuals. This socialization can assist protect against dog-on-dog hostility and dispute as a whole.
